The Snow Goose is a traditional country pub and restaurant situated on the historic Raigmore Estate in Inverness. This welcoming venue, once the Coach House Inn of Stoneyfield House, provides a cosy atmosphere with crackling log fires and spacious gardens. Visitors can enjoy a variety of hearty British classics, seasonal dishes, and traditional Sunday roasts. The bar area offers a well-stocked selection of cask ales, fine wines, and British gins, making it a popular spot for family-friendly dining or relaxing after a day of local sightseeing.
Accessibility Highlights
The venue is located on a ground floor level, and there is a large car park with good parking available. While most of the internal dining and bar areas are on a single level, some visitors have noted that the external pathway leading into the restaurant can be uneven in certain sections.
